The Invasion of Sharing Buttons: Why Less is More

Sharing buttons are a wonderful thing. Every blogger or website operator wants their posts to be shared on social media. However, that is the first step into a thought trap. The assumption that your visitors will share more often the more options you provide is wrong. The thought trap is very successful. You’ll find sharing buttons on almost every blog. On a lot of them, you’ll even see an incredibly high amount of sharing options. Firstly, there’s Facebook (shares and likes), then there’s Twitter, Google+, LinkedIn, Buffer, Pinterest, Pocket, and a lot more. More Sharing Buttons Mean More Shares? Nope. You really expect to get more shares when you provide more options to do so? Unfortunately, the exact opposite is the case.
